    I have said it before and I will say it again, it seems that the same items come up on almost a cycle for reductions and glitches (OS, Pringles, Muller, Radox handwash, Lynx, etc) so always worth checking the regulars first whenever any offer changes as they appear primed to glitch :). A are currently switching Seasonal aisles to another Cleaning Event so that may again present opportunities at the end as they regularly RTC remaining items instore when the Cleaning Event changes to the next (or include irregular sized items in the Cleaning Event that are included in 2 for £X, 3 for £Y type offers that then can trigger the regular items in the offer).
